Rapid phase formation and interfacial reaction of YBa2Cu3O7−δ coated conducts by using high-rate crystallization of fluorine-free chemical solution

Abstract: In the present work, the high-rate epitaxial growth for superconducting YBa2Cu3O7-δ (YBCO) films on the substrates of LaMnO3(LMO)/IBAD-MgO/Y2O3/Al2O3/Hastelloy is achieved by fluorine-free metal organic deposition (FF-MOD) by rapidly switching the partial oxygen pressure (pO2) at a fixed temperature. Further investigation into the effects of temperature and switching pO2 on the phase transition of YBCO elucidates that the growth mode and microstructural characteristics of the studies films.
